Hi ands welcome to the board, glad to have you with us.  To make the mark on the base stand out more I have two suggestions: firstly, sprinkle a little talc or fine cornflour or similar into the mark and gently blow off the excess, that will highlight the marks themselves and make them show uup better on a photo, and secondly, if you have a macro setting on your camera (usually marked by a little flower symbol) then use that to take a picture of the mark with. Focus from around 8"-10" away works well normally, or if no macro, try standing a bit further back (2'-3') and use the zoom if you have one instead. Hope this helps.
